Cyanobacteria of the West Carpathian Mts spring fens: single samplings

The presented study focuses on the cyanobacterial diversity and variability in the West Carpathian Mts spring fens. Samples were collected at 32 sites on the border between the Czech and Slovak Republics. Moss assemblages inhabited particulary by subaerophytic cyanobacteria and diatoms dominated the investigated spring fens. Cyanobacteria were isolated from fresh moss samples and identified using light microscope. Environmental variables were measured using mobile instruments (WTW Company) and statistic software Canoco (TER BRAAK & ŠMILAUER, 1998) was applied for data evaluation. Altogether 51 cyanobacterial species were identified, including several interesting taxa: Aphanocapsa parietina, Cyanothece aeruginosa, Phormidium formosum, and Pseudocapsa cf. dubia. Morphology and ecology of the mentioned species are discussed and documented by drawings and distribution maps.
